Video Content Creator
We’re looking for a video-obsessed creator who can turn ideas into scroll-stopping content. At Cloudbeds, you’ll be the engine behind our video presence: filming, editing, and publishing videos that cut through the noise and move hoteliers to take action. You’ll experiment with traditional and new formats, hop on camera, and use data to refine what works. If you’re equal parts storyteller, social media strategist, and content creator, you’ll thrive here.
And, of course, we want you to enjoy the journey—because transforming hotel tech should be just as exciting as the industry itself.
What You Bring to the Team
Own the full video production process from concept development and scripting to filming, appearing on camera, editing, and publishing content.
Create high-quality videos for YouTube, LinkedIn, TikTok, Instagram, and the Cloudbeds website, including tutorials, feature walkthroughs, customer stories, comparison videos, podcast snippets, and short-form clips.
Produce and edit Cloudbeds’ The Turndown podcast video episodes.
Occasionally serve as on-camera talent, delivering clear, confident, and authentic presentations across all formats.
Manage and grow Cloudbeds’ social media channels, using publishing and analytics platforms like Sprout Social
Edit long- and short-form content, with a strong eye for pacing, clarity, and identifying the most compelling moments for repurposing.
Research, script, and develop content ideas aligned with marketing, SEO, and product goals, collaborating closely with content, creative, and product marketing teams.
Monitor and analyze performance metrics across all video and social platforms (views, watch time, engagement, CTR, conversions), providing insights and iterating quickly to improve results.
Experiment with new formats, hooks, storytelling styles, and distribution approaches to grow reach, podcast subscribers, and channel performance.
You’ll Succeed With:
Proven experience in video production, digital storytelling, and content marketing for B2B or SaaS audiences.
Strong social media expertise with a focus on video-first platforms, including LinkedIn, YouTube, TikTok, and Instagram.
Native English speaker or equivalent proficiency, with excellent verbal communication skills.
Confident on camera and able to explain complex ideas in a clear, simple, and engaging way.
Solid understanding of SaaS, software, or tech products, with the ability to translate product features into compelling narratives.
Deep familiarity with social media video best practices, from analytics and audience behavior to thumbnails, hooks, pacing, and retention.
Highly creative, self-motivated, and eager to experiment with new formats, tools, and techniques.
Comfortable using video and audio tools such as Wistia, CapCut, Premiere, Riverside, and (nice to have) motion graphics or AI-driven video tools.
Bonus Skills to Stand Out:
Understanding of the hotel technology landscape and the unique challenges of the hospitality industry.
Experience creating content for hotel audiences or a track record of successful storytelling for hospitality-focused products.
